Transaction 4e16ca993c0153b5cd624bcdf2dddabd23e9786b97efc3e996d12953b7234108

1 Input
1 Outputs
  • 4e16ca993c0153b5cd624bcdf2dddabd23e9786b97efc3e996d12953b7234108:0
  • value  103215
    address  3PEwsZJfxgTGJN9EFNwVoRzZaSkLmZ5XHB